Benitez hailed by Mascherano
26 Mar 2010 - 11:49:58
Liverpool midfielder Javier Mascherano believes he is a better player for working under Rafael Benitez.
Reds boss Benitez finds himself under pressure following his side's domestic and European struggles this season.
Reports claim the Spaniard could be forced out of Anfield should the Reds fail to finish in the Premier League's top four and secure a lucrative place in next season's Champions League.
But in a bid to ease the criticism of Benitez, Mascherano has lent his support to the embattled Reds boss.
"All managers have different ways of working," said the Argentina captain, who is close to agreeing a new contract to extend his stay at the club.
"Rafa is totally different from (Argentina coach) Diego Maradona and the other managers I've had.
"For three and a half years I've been working with Rafa and I can now say I'm a better player and a better person from when I arrived here.
"That's down to Rafa and his staff."
